FC Bayern Munich extend Viessmann Climate Solutions partnership until 2029

Fußball-Club Bayern München have announced an extension of their partnership with Viessmann Climate Solutions, a heating technology manufacturer.

The Allendorf, Hesse–based company will thus remain the Official Climate Partner of the Bavarian giants and support them in implementing their climate strategy, along with other initiatives. 

Rouven Kasper, board member for marketing and sales at FC Bayern, commented:

We are delighted to continue this trusting and reliable partnership with Viessmann Climate Solutions. Having a partner at our side that combines technological excellence with a focus on the importance of a sustainable future is essential for our mutual success. Together, we have already achieved a great deal in the field of efficient and innovative climate solutions in the past, and we will continue to build on this foundation. We see Viessmann as the ideal partner to further advance our environmental and climate protection goals. For FC Bayern, economic decisions go hand in hand with social and environmental awareness.
